This year, a team of determined staff from The Mercian Trust are taking on one of the toughest endurance challenges in the UK — the National Three Peaks Challenge. In just 24 hours, we’ll be climbing the highest mountains in Scotland (Ben Nevis), England (Scafell Pike), and Wales (Snowdon). Three mountains, 23 miles on foot, over 3,000 metres of ascent, and endless snacks!
